How did the mechanization of agriculture affect texas?

The mechanization of agriculture had a significant impact on Texas. To understand the effects, we can examine the following key aspects:

1. Increased Efficiency: Mechanization replaced manual labor with machines, leading to increased efficiency in farming operations. It reduced the dependence on human labor, allowing farmers to cover larger areas of land and produce greater yields in less time.

2. Productivity and Output: With the use of modern machinery like tractors, combine harvesters, and irrigation systems, farmers could handle more extensive cultivation, resulting in higher productivity. This led to increased agricultural outputs, allowing Texas to become one of the leading agricultural producers in the United States.

3. Crop Diversification: Mechanization facilitated the adoption of new farming practices and technologies, leading to crop diversification. Advanced machinery enabled the production of various crops that were previously challenging to cultivate on a large scale. Texas expanded its agricultural repertoire to include crops like cotton, wheat, corn, citrus fruits, and vegetables, which significantly contributed to the economy.

4. Labor and Migration: The mechanization of agriculture reduced the demand for manual labor, which led to changes in the labor market. Many farm workers lost their jobs as small, labor-intensive farms were replaced by large-scale mechanized operations. This resulted in rural-to-urban migration as people sought new employment opportunities in cities and towns.

5. Economic Impact: Mechanization boosted the overall economic development of Texas. Increased agricultural productivity and outputs contributed to the growth of agribusiness and related industries. The availability of surplus agricultural produce allowed for exports, generating revenue and improving the state's economy.
